Output 9603b7660e95736b1443c3bfb486bcbbdf6f73d6b13c763747364e78636c475a:1

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13165b3861b705f11190927b98431beb1fbcbb45 OP_EQUAL
address
33RwYXtyLAUtEGccnq4iqCE2kLazuWMRXT
transaction
9603b7660e95736b1443c3bfb486bcbbdf6f73d6b13c763747364e78636c475a
spent
true